FRANKFURT vs ARSENAL – EUROPA LEAGUE LIVE!

  • This will be the first competitive meeting between Eintracht Frankfurt and Arsenal
  • Eintracht’s past three meetings with English opponents have all finished in a draw
  • Arsenal have lost their past four away European games against German opponents
  • Eintracht Frankfurt are unbeaten in their past 16 home games in European competition

Ozil rested…

17:25: Yep, one 70-minute appearance and Mesut Ozil deserves a rest. Sounds about right.

The German playmaker made his first appearance of the season against Watford on Sunday. The 30-year-old missed the start of the season after being targeted by carjackers and because of illness.

“Really the first match he played on Sunday, he played well and was good physically,” Emery said.

“Now he is ready to help us, not tomorrow but on Sunday – we are going to play another match and tomorrow we are thinking to do some rotation.”

Team news – Frankfurt

16:50: I’ve no idea how many changes Frankfurt have made – but I know there’s no sign of Luka Jovic, Ante Rebic or Sebastien Haller.

All three of last season’s heroes have been sold to Real Madrid, AC Milan and West Ham for well over £100million.

There’s still more than a couple of threatening players in Frankfurt’s ranks with Bast Dost, Andre Silva and Filip Kostic all starting.

Frankfurt XI: Trapp, Abraham, Hasebe, Hinteregger, Da Costa, Kamada, Kohr, Sow, Kostic, Silva, Dost.

Subs: Ronnow, N’Dicka, Falette, Fernandes, Joveljic, Chandler, Paciencia.

Team news – Arsenal

16:45: Unai Emery has made seven changes from the trip to Vicarage Road.

The four survivors are Pierre-Emerick Aubameyang, Granit Xhaka, Sead Kolasinac and David Luiz, the latter presumably a punishment for conceding that late penalty.

Elsewhere Emiliano Martinez starts between the sticks with Calum Chambers at right-back with Shkodran Mustafi partnering Luiz in the middle.

There’s starts for youngsters Joe Willock, Emile Smith Rowe and someone I’ve been hugely impressed with – Bukayo Saka.

FRANKFURT vs ARSENAL – TEAM NEWS

Arsenal continue without striker Alexandre Lacazette, who is sidelined until October with an ankle injury.

Full-backs Hector Bellerin and Kieran Tierney have resumed training but haven’t made the trip to Germany. Rob Holding is in line for a first appearance for nine months.

Serbia winger Filip Kostic and midfielder Mijat Gacinovic are expected to be available for last season’s Europa League semi-finalists.
